3 Legal Tips for Twitter Users Twitter’s new small business guide may include helpful tips on netting new followers, but it left out three important legal considerations, according to attorney and senior writer for FindLaw for Consumers, Brett Snider. He says small business owners should: Define account ownership clearly. This tip is especially for those who are using any sort of help to run their Twitter feed, whether it’s a 19-year-old intern or an outside social media management company. “The law isn't very clearcut about who actually "owns" many business Twitter accounts,” says

The One Expense Buyers Underestimate Sixty-five percent of home owners with private mortgage insurance say that the additional cost of PMI prompted them to pay a higher monthly mortgage payment than they had originally expected, according to a new survey released by TD Bank of more than 2,000 Americans who purchased a home in the past 10 years. "PMI has had a definitive impact on many home buyers – including making them rethink or delay the purchase of a home in light of not being able to meet monthly mortgage payments," says Michael Copley, executive vice president of retail lending at TD Bank.

A Teen Walked 40 Miles With His Brother on His Back for Cerebral Palsy Awareness A Michigan teen chose not to spend his weekend hanging out with friends or playing video games — instead, he walked 40 miles with his younger brother strapped to his back. Hunter Gandee carried his 7-year-old brother, Braden Bedford Jr., during a walk on Sunday to raise awareness for cerebral palsy. The condition prevents Braden from walking on his own; he typically uses a walker, braces or a power chair. Hunter dubbed the highway hike the Cerebral Palsy Swagger, which he said he started because

he already carries his brother around so much. The boys were joined by more than a dozen family members and friends on Sunday. Hunter, a 155-pound wrestler, said he prepared for the trek by lifting weights. But during the walk, the boys met a roadblock that almost ended the journey with

just 10 miles to go. “There was a point where the chafing on Braden’s legs did get too bad, but we switched some things around ... And then I actually called one of my friends and he prayed with us. I think all of that combined helped us push through,” Hunter told The Ann Arbor News.

How much can the seller pay towards buyer’s closing costs? If you are negotiating a contract and the buyer wants to ask the seller to pay part of their closing costs it is very important to contact us prior to writing the contract. The amount that the seller is allowed to pay when a buyer is getting financing will vary depending on the type of loan, the loan to value, down payment, and the occupancy (owner occupied or investor). Here is an overview of what the seller is allowed to pay for the buyer’s closing costs and prepaids/escrows: FHA loans-up to 6% of the sales price (owner occupied only) VA loans-up to 4% of the sales price (owner occupied only) Conventional loans-depends on the down payment and occupancy: Owner occupied with 5%-9.99% down payment = 3% of the sales price Owner occupied with 10% or more down payment = 6% of the sales price Investor loans-2% of the sales price regardless of down payment Keep in mind that the Owner’s Title Insurance Policy and the Florida Document Stamps on the Deed are NOT considered buyer’s closing

costs because the FAR/BAR contract already assumes the seller is paying those costs. The additional seller contribution that can be written into the contract can go towards buyer’s costs such as survey, appraisal, homeowner’s insurance, loan fees, etc. The seller contribution can never be used for the buyer’s down payment. NOTE: It is very important you word this correctly in the contract to avoid misunderstandings at closing between buyers and sellers. We recommend you state that the seller is paying buyer’s “closing costs and prepaids/escrows” in addition to the standard costs of Owner’s Title Insurance and Stamps on the Deed. The closing cost credit can be listed as either a set dollar amount or a percentage of the sales price. Finally be sure you are not asking for too high of a credit from the seller; for example if you state the seller is to pay 6% of the sales price towards buyer’s closing costs you may find that the buyer does not get the full benefit of the 6% because the closing costs/prepaids are not normally that high. We will be happy to calculate the dollar amount of closing costs/prepaids when you are submitting a contract so you know that the credit is not too high or too low.
